New Zealand declares state of emergency for Cyclone Gabrielle

New Zealand has declared a national state of emergency for only the third time in its history after Cyclone Gabrielle caused widespread flooding, landslides and storm surge ocean swells, in what officials have described as an “unprecedented” natural disaster.
